
Escalon Townhomes
Leasing staff like Michael Osso, Mike, and Leita earn consistent five-star praise for knowledge and warmth during tours and signings. The property itself appeals for its townhome layout, private garages, and clean condition. However, move-out disputes recur: reviewers report inflated cleaning charges, long delays in deposit returns, management silence when contacted, and promotions allegedly misrepresented. One tenant endured heater failure, sink collapse, and spider infestations with limited recourse. Viewing appointments have also been cancelled or delayed repeatedly, frustrating prospective renters. Escalon's strength lies in first-impression sales and individual staff care. Its weakness is administrative follow-through, especially around lease endings and money owed back to tenants. Renters here consistently advise getting everything in writing and preparing for friction at checkout.
